    We do have a few charts: pageviews, search keywords, etc. Unlike WP Statistics, though, we decided to go with plain lists for most reports, since charts don’t really add much information and can be a problem when it comes to accessibility for people with disabilities. Plus, lists can be easily exported, you can paginate to drill down results, etc (you can’t do that with charts).

    Please use the Customizer (Slimstat > Customize) to determine which reports/charts you’d like to display on your WordPress Dashboard.
